How the scoring actually works
Every trading tool is a piece of evidence, and its score reflects how directly it captures real participant behavior — not how popular, complex, or old it is. Order flow shows you the actual buyers and sellers, so it scores highest. Fibonacci infers a level from a ratio with little microstructure basis, so it scores lowest. Everything else sits in between, and each answers a different question — which is exactly why you combine them rather than crown one.

The order-flow tier (9.5–10): real behavior, directly observed
These tools read the market's actual mechanics rather than inferring them from price. They are the heaviest evidence you can get.
Order flow (10/10) answers who is buying and selling right now. Footprint charts, the DOM, delta, absorption, and iceberg orders expose the real-time interaction of aggressive buyers and sellers — the thing every other tool only estimates. Use it to confirm an entry at the exact moment of interaction. The catch: it needs a level to act on, so pair it with structure or a liquidity zone rather than scalping it blind.
Volume profile (9.5/10) answers which prices the market accepted as fair. It maps the auction: high-volume nodes attract price, low-volume gaps repel it. Trade toward value and expect reactions at the gaps. Remember it is historical execution — it shows accepted value, not a forecast.
Liquidity sweeps (9.5/10) are one of the few behaviors that genuinely move markets, because large orders need liquidity to fill. When price spikes past an obvious high or low and reverses, it grabbed resting stops. Enter the reclaim — the mechanics behind this are covered in depth in liquidity grabs and stop hunts.
Anchored VWAP (9/10) is the average cost basis from a chosen event — an earnings gap, a swing high, a session open. Institutions defend it as a reference price, which makes it a high-weight, objective level. Its quality depends entirely on choosing a meaningful anchor.
The price-action tier (6–8): strong context, needs confluence
These read structure and imbalance. They are real evidence, but they describe where rather than who, so they work best stacked with the tier above.
Fair value gaps (8/10) mark where price moved so fast it left a three-candle imbalance. Price tends to return and fill it, giving you a precise entry zone — strongest when structure, liquidity, and volume all point the same way. A gap alone, with no other confluence, fills and keeps going.
Supply and demand (7/10) is a good concept — mark the zone a strong move launched from and trade the return. The weakness is that it is drawn discretionarily, so two traders mark two different zones. Define your rules and combine it with order flow.
Chart patterns (6/10) are not fake — a double top or head-and-shoulders becomes meaningful with liquidity, order flow, and volume behind it. The pattern shape alone has low accuracy; context beats the pattern every time. This is the honest version of the "patterns are fake" claim: the pattern is fine, trading it in isolation is not.
The indicator tier (4–7): useful filters, never leaders
Here is where the "fake" crowd is most wrong. These are price-derived calculations — they lag, and they answer narrow questions, but calling them fake misunderstands what they are for.

Moving averages (7/10) represent consensus price and trend. Institutions model against the 20, 50, and 200 — not to enter directly, but as trend filters and dynamic support. That is not fake; it is a real representation of where the average participant sits.
RSI (6/10) is normalized momentum. It was never designed to reveal smart money — it answers a different question: is momentum strong or weak? It shines for divergence and in ranging regimes, and stumbles when used as a naked overbought/oversold trigger in a trend.
MACD (5/10) is literally the fast EMA minus the slow EMA — a momentum filter. It lags, so never lead with it, but a lagging calculation is not a "fake" one. Use it for divergence and confirmation.
Fibonacci (4/10) is the weakest of the set. The 0.62–0.79 retracement zone has little microstructure basis and works mostly as a self-fulfilling prophecy. Use it only as a thin confluence layer over a real level, never as the reason for a trade.
The real edge: fuse the evidence, don't crown one tool
The whole ranking leads to a single idea. No tool is "best" in isolation — each is evidence with a different weight, and a real signal is the weighted sum of many of them agreeing. This is the Oyamori Evidence Fusion approach: read context first (trend, structure, liquidity), then confirmation (volume, VWAP, order flow), then gate on risk-reward.
